SWT Design: Sustainable Landscape Architecture

    The landscape architects of SWT Design are concerned with the influence of their projects on communities and individuals, on the environment, and on the beauty of outdoor spaces. Their design work includes St. Louis Zoo, Brightside Pocket Park, Cortex Innovation Community Campus, Webster Groves Sculpture Garden, St. John’s Mercy Plaza, and the Muny Plaza. With sustainability and the environment in mind, SWT Design also focuses on how these spaces affect people’s health and work ethic. SWT’s landscape architects create ever-changing, seasonal spaces using native plants and storm water management practices. SWT Design encourages communities and institutions to invest in beautiful, sustainable spaces for people to live, work, and play.
